- Trapping Baits, Lures, Urines, and Accessories
- >
- Lure & Bait Making Ingredients
- >
- Poplar Bud Oil
Poplar Bud Oil
SKU:
$5.00
5
18
$5.00 - $18.00
Unavailable
per item
Attractive to Beaver